Improving productivity in the factory! Cleaning with dry ice without using water or detergents.
The "IB 7/40" is a commercial dry ice blaster that allows for cleaning without the use of water, cleaning agents, or solvents, even in sites where wastewater cannot be discharged. During use, the airflow and dry ice amount can be adjusted with the blast gun. This allows for savings on dry ice, and in the event of a clog, it can be easily resolved by discharging air only. 【Specifications (Partial)】 ■Model Name: IB 7/40 ■Power (V): Single-phase 100 ■Motor Output (kW): 0.6 ■Hose Diameter (inches): 3/4 ■Operating Air Pressure (MPa): 0.2-1.0 ■Air Flow Rate (m3/min): 0.5-3.5 ■Dry Ice Pellet Diameter (mm): 3 ■Dry Ice Discharge Rate (kg/h): 15-50 ■Dry Ice Tank Capacity (kg): 15 *For more details, please refer to the PDF document or feel free to contact us.

Kärcher is the world's largest manufacturer of cleaning equipment, born in Germany. Since its founding in 1935, it has established a solid global reputation through relentless technological development and state-of-the-art cleaning equipment. Today, it offers around 3,000 types of cleaning devices, including high-pressure washers, floor cleaning machines, sweepers, wet and dry vacuum cleaners, and steam cleaners, which are loved worldwide. Kärcher Japan was established in 1988 as the Japanese subsidiary of Germany's Kärcher, the world's top manufacturer of high-pressure washers.
